## Tuning

The receipt mailer (Almsgate) batches donation receipts and sends through the Thornquay relay. On-call: if the queue backs up, resist the urge to crank batch size — the relay rate-limits per connection, and bigger batches just mean bigger retries. Scale worker count first, then shorten the flush interval. Dedupe window must stay longer than the retry horizon or donors get duplicate receipts, which generates tickets. All knobs live in one place and are read at worker start. Current production values follow.

tuning table, kajop-yafof:
QUOTAS = {
    "wenath": 10,
    "ulaael": 5,
}

**Action item (owner: Fenwick, eng sync):** The Brambles cleanup bot deleted two active release branches because its staleness check ignored recent tags. Short-term fix shipped: bot now requires branches to be unmerged and untouched for 60 days. Remaining work: add a protected-branch allowlist and a dry-run report posted before deletion. Fenwick to demo at next sync. Audit log of all deletions and the restoration procedure are on this page:

runbook for taduf-kagug: https://confluence.qorvellabs.internal/projects/browse/display/d2b0bc41

Handover for the Inkmill rendering pipeline. Sanitization happens twice: once pre-parse, once post-render; please verify neither pass was weakened in last week's refactor. Raw HTML passthrough remains disabled for all tenants. Embedded image fetching is proxied and size-capped. For your review, the current production configuration values are reproduced in full below.

deployment values, bahop-tahog:
[kasvan]
port = 11211
team = kasdor
host = kasvan.orvexforge.example
region = lower-3
access_code = ac_76e68d
timeout_ms = 2000

### Step 4: Enable log sampling on Chirpline

Chirpline logs every request at info level, which is why our ingest bill keeps spiking. Before switching traffic over, turn on sampling so we keep roughly one in twenty routine requests but all errors. Once you've confirmed the sidecar is healthy, apply the sampling configuration below.

config for fawif-kahof:
[raleth]
port = 9090
team = brieth
host = raleth.nelvroworks.internal
region = upper-1
access_code = ac_0df205
timeout_ms = 1500